Objects of Empire Revisited 21 October 2021
Back in October 2020, Elmbridge Museum launched its 'Objects of Empire' project, which saw items from the museum collection with previously unexplored links to the former British Empire displayed at Walton Library. Now, we're continuing its legacy by exploring 11 extra items in our care which are linked to the British Empire.
